Despite their massive size, Great Danes were historically known as 'Apollo of dogs' for their elegance.
Medieval Rottweilers carried money pouches around their necks, earning the nickname 'Butcher's Dog'.
Developed in Germany during the 16th century as boar hunters and estate guardians. Later refined as noble companions, these dogs served both practical and prestigious roles.
Developed in Rottweil, Germany during Roman times, these dogs drove cattle and protected merchants' money bags, earning their reputation as dependable working dogs.
Prone to bloat - requires scheduled feeding and rest periods. Exercise needs careful monitoring during growth. Regular vet checks essential for early health issue detection.
Needs consistent training, early socialization, and regular exercise. Health monitoring for joint issues and weight management crucial.
